Product Developer
O firmie
Agro Smart Lab to firma agrotechnologiczna, która dostarcza rozwiązania zapewniające zdrową i bezpieczną żywność - od pola do stołu. Łączymy wiedzę z zakresu ochrony roślin, badań laboratoryjnych i technologii, żeby pomagać rolnikom skuteczniej chronić uprawy.
Mamy własne laboratorium fizykochemiczne i mikrobiologiczne, prowadzimy projekty badawczo-rozwojowe i budujemy autorskie narzędzia technologiczne - w tym platformę FarmSmart, nad którą będziesz pracować.
O produkcie
FarmSmart Alert to platforma doradcza w ochronie roślin - pomaga rolnikom chronić uprawy przed chorobami, szkodnikami, przymrozkami i stresem cieplnym.
Zbieramy dane z ponad 230 stacji pogodowych w Polsce, monitorujemy warunki i ostrzegamy o zagrożeniach. Rolnicy dostają alerty (email, SMS, push), śledzą sytuację na dashboardzie i mogą reagować z wyprzedzeniem zamiast po fakcie. Aktualnie rozwijamy moduł predykcji oparty o Machine Learning.
Rola Product Developera
Jesteśmy zespołem product engineerów. Nie dostajesz gotowej specyfikacji - razem decydujemy co budować, dla kogo i czy to działa. Jeśli funkcja nie odpowiada na realne potrzeby klientów - zmieniamy kierunek.
Nie mamy sztywnych procesów. Jeśli widzisz coś do poprawy - w kodzie, w procesie, w produkcie - po prostu to robimy. Pracujemy zdalnie i w większości asynchronicznie - spotykamy się raz-dwa razy w tygodniu, reszta to samodzielna praca we własnym rytmie.
Czym będziesz się zajmować:
Funkcjonalności end-to-end - od bazy danych, przez API, po UI
Backend (Node.js, Express) i frontend (React) - panel użytkownika i panel administracyjny
Decyzje produktowe - co budujemy, dlaczego i czy to działa
Chmura Azure - Functions, Cosmos DB, Blob Storage, Azure ML
Automatyzacja i CI/CD - pipeline'y w Azure DevOps, budowanie i wdrażanie aplikacji
Nasz stack - Node.js, JavaScript i TypeScript, React, Express, Azure Functions, Cosmos DB, Pulumi, React-Native, Python (ML). Nie wymagamy doświadczenia ze wszystkim, ale musisz czuć się komfortowo z nauką nowych narzędzi.
Twoje doświadczenie i umiejętności
Node.js i Express - to fundament naszego backendu
React - budujesz interfejsy, z których ludzie chcą korzystać
Budujesz aplikacje webowe end-to-end (klient + serwer)
Potrafisz rozmawiać o potrzebach i wymaganiach, nie tylko o kodzie
Wolisz zrobić i zweryfikować niż deliberować w nieskończoność
Mile widziane (ale nie wymagane):
Doświadczenie z Azure (Functions, Cosmos DB, Blob Storage)
Znajomość Infrastructure as Code (Pulumi, Terraform)
Doświadczenie z TypeScript
Zainteresowanie Machine Learning / Data Science
Doświadczenie z React-Native
Doświadczenie z agentami AI w IDE – Claude Code / Cursor
Forma współpracy
Praca zdalna - mamy biuro w Niegardowie pod Krakowem
Umowa o pracę
Minimum ½ etatu
Product Developer
Product Developer